In October Try Bicycle Shorts

Ok. Here I am in October trying something out again. Last month I tried the wrap and tuck of my oversized dress shirt. I liked it. It was easy, comfortable, and chic. This month, I’m trying something else: bicycle shorts. (Insert wide eyed emoji face!) Now, this is what I’ll say about bicycle shorts: I am loving them. It’s such a comfortable pair of shorts. But, I’ll be honest; bicycle shorts are basically leggings cut off, and I don’t usually wear leggings.

I am not going to give up though. I think there is a way for me to feel comfortable in bicycle shorts. My problem with this outfit–that I did wear out for a Saturday at the mall–was overdoing it everywhere else. I didn’t need to load on all the gold, and I didn’t need to cinch my waist. I think I should have just kept it on the simpler side by just wearing my long leopard tunic and that’s it. Maybe some hoops but a subtler pair. Also, simpler sunnies would have been just fine. And, I even overdid it with the sparkly gold socks too. Sometimes I don’t know when to stop!! You can bet, I’ll try again though because this trend is super comfortable–cutoff leggings, what’s not to love?
